I scored a great deal on a Nutrition Scale today. However, I was reading over the instructions, and although it has almost 1000 foods in the memory, it seems that you need to enter the code of the food in the index and then it calculates the nutritional value of that food based on the weight. I was hoping I could actually place say a meal that I actually made myself on it and it would tell me the nutritional information of that meal, not just one particular food item. Does such a thing exist? I'm wondering if this scale just isn't going to meet my needs. Does anyone else have one? Do you like it? Does it do what I was hoping this one would? Thanks!

    Given the variability, I don't know of any tool that will analyze an entire meal without entering the separate components. Not exactly sure what you were expecting.

    If the scale is made by Eat Right, it has an excellent reputation. I looked at one when I started my program, but I decided that database was not necessary--esp with so much information quickly available from the internet (like MFP!)

    I ended up just getting the basic scale from Eat Right, which is excellent.

    Depending on how "great" the price was, I wouldn't be too concerned. A good stand alone digital scale for the kitchen will cost $25-$30 anyhow, so, even if you don't use all the bells and whistles, you probably still have a great scale.
